methyl 5-(7H-purin-6-ylsulfanyl)pentanoate
Also Known As: Methyl 5-(7H-purin-6-ylsulfanyl)pentanoate, METHYL 5-(9H-PURIN-6-YLTHIO)PENTANOATE, Methyl 5-[(7H-purin-6-yl)sulfanyl]pentanoate
| Molecular Formula | C11H14N4O2S |
| Molecular Weight | 266.08374 g/mol |
| XLogP | 1.2 |
| Topological Polar Surface Area (TPSA) | 106.0 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 6 |
| Rotatable Bonds | 7 |
| Exact Mass | 266.08374 Da |
| Heavy Atoms | 18 |
| Complexity | 280.0 |
| SMILES | COC(=O)CCCCSC1=NC=NC2=C1NC=N2 |
| InChIKey | XUUYBPFXAKRRHP-UHFFFAOYSA-N |
The XLogP value of 1.2 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Methyl 5-(9H-purin-6-ylthio)pentanoate. The TPSA of 106.0 Ų falls within the moderate polarity range, balancing permeability and solubility for Methyl 5-(9H-purin-6-ylthio)pentanoate. Following Lipinski's Rule of Five, Methyl 5-(9H-purin-6-ylthio)pentanoate has 1 hydrogen bond donor(s) and 6 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
